Was the Pink Ranger a man?
Daniel is the first male Pink Ranger seen in Power Rangers. Coincidentally, his status as an earlier incarnation of the Pink Mighty Morphin Power Ranger echoes the appearance of a male PteraRanger among an all-Pink Gokai Change seen in Kaizoku Sentai Gokaiger vs.
Who is the Pink Ranger Slayer?
The Ranger Slayer is Kimberly Ann Hart, but this version of the Pink Ranger was part of the Promethea Rangers in a different universe. The “Shattered Grid” and “Beyond The Grid” crossovers in Mighty Morphin Power Rangers detail the rise and fall of the mighty Lord Drakkon and explain the origins of the Ranger Slayer.
How many pink Rangers are there?
Despite the fact that approximately 15 women have borne the title of Pink Ranger in the Power Rangers megafranchise—which spans 24 loosely connected TV series across about as many years—only two seem to matter in a Google search: Kimberly Hart, and the woman who played her onscreen, Amy Jo Johnson.
Why doesn’t the Yellow Ranger have a skirt?
Unlike Kimberly, Trini did not wear a skirt with her Ranger suit and appears with male anatomical contours in most morphed sequences. This is because the action scenes from the first season of Mighty Morphin used footage from the 1992 Super Sentai television series Kyōryū Sentai Zyuranger.
Why did they change the Pink Ranger?
Someone else who was unhappy was Amy Jo Johnson, who had portrayed The Pink Ranger since the first episode of the TV series. During the pre-production of the movie, she had been told that she and Jason David Frank would have larger roles, which was changed and played down as the script went through its re-writes.
